Cotswolds Distillery has raised £3 million to fund their expansion thanks to crowdfunding and their investors.

After exceeding the initial target of £2 million, the funding period was extended due to overwhelming interest, resulting in one of Crowdcube’s biggest equity raises of 2018.

The funds will be invested in building the business and brand, from advertising and marketing to expanding and sales and distribution networks. The hiring of a new Chief Financial Officer and Chief Marketing Officer will also be integral to the growth and development of the brand.

Cotswolds Distillery recently announced plans for a new visitor centre at its Stourton site, housing tasting rooms, an expanded shop, exhibition space and café.

This money raised will allow for an improved and enhanced customer experience for the 30,000 visitors who travel to the distillery each year. to participate in the Visit Britain award-winning tour, cementing its position as one of the top visitor attractions in the Cotswolds.
